Transaction d4c44cfa51cf4f104d13566e965253ecf226cc2461d5465b43a6ddac318ddb5c
1 Input
1 Output
-
d4c44cfa51cf4f104d13566e965253ecf226cc2461d5465b43a6ddac318ddb5c:0
- value
- 2176977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1415884161f4be723bec83e8f872e772af1f3588 OP_EQUAL
- address
- 33XDEU3mkD2n6MwmVG36Pex6DurbL61eCh